  19. #include <ipxe/netdevice.h>
  20. #include <ipxe/command.h>
  21. #include <ipxe/parseopt.h>
  22. #include <hci/ifmgmt_cmd.h>
  23. #include <pxe_call.h>
  24. FILE_LICENCE ( GPL2_OR_LATER );
  25. /** @file
  26. *
  27. * PXE commands
  28. *
  29. */
  30. /** "startpxe" options */
  31. struct startpxe_options {};
  32. /** "startpxe" option list */
  33. static struct option_descriptor startpxe_opts[] = {};
  34. /**
  35. * "startpxe" payload
  36. *
  37. * @v netdev Network device
  38. * @v opts Command options
  39. * @ret rc Return status code
  40. */
  41. static int startpxe_payload ( struct net_device *netdev,
  42. struct startpxe_options *opts __unused ) {
  43. if ( netdev_is_open ( netdev ) )
  44. pxe_activate ( netdev );
  45. return 0;
  46. }
  47. /** "startpxe" command descriptor */
  48. static struct ifcommon_command_descriptor startpxe_cmd =
  49. IFCOMMON_COMMAND_DESC ( struct startpxe_options, startpxe_opts,
  50. 0, MAX_ARGUMENTS, "[<interface>]",
  51. startpxe_payload, 0 );
  52. /**
  53. * The "startpxe" command
  54. *
  55. * @v argc Argument count
  56. * @v argv Argument list
  57. * @ret rc Return status code
  58. */
  59. static int startpxe_exec ( int argc, char **argv ) {
  60. return ifcommon_exec ( argc, argv, &startpxe_cmd );
  61. }
  62. /** "stoppxe" options */
  63. struct stoppxe_options {};
  64. /** "stoppxe" option list */
  65. static struct option_descriptor stoppxe_opts[] = {};
  66. /** "stoppxe" command descriptor */
  67. static struct command_descriptor stoppxe_cmd =
  68. COMMAND_DESC ( struct stoppxe_options, stoppxe_opts, 0, 0, NULL );
  69. /**
  70. * The "stoppxe" command
  71. *
  72. * @v argc Argument count
  73. * @v argv Argument list
  74. * @ret rc Return status code
  75. */
  76. static int stoppxe_exec ( int argc __unused, char **argv __unused ) {
  77. struct stoppxe_options opts;
  78. int rc;
  79. /* Parse options */
  80. if ( ( rc = parse_options ( argc, argv, &stoppxe_cmd, &opts ) ) != 0 )
  81. return rc;
  82. pxe_deactivate();
  83. return 0;
  84. }
  85. /** PXE commands */
  86. struct command pxe_commands[] __command = {
  87. {
  88. .name = "startpxe",
  89. .exec = startpxe_exec,
  90. },
  91. {
  92. .name = "stoppxe",
  93. .exec = stoppxe_exec,
  94. },
  95. };
